8. Performance test
After completed installation and before use, all functions of the Ropox Support Washbasin must be
tested. After that, a performance test must be carried out at least once a year by competent
personnel.
1. Check that the mounting instructions have been observed.
2. Check that all bolts and screws have been tightened.
3. Check that all drains and hoses have been correctly connected.
4. Ensure that there is no load on the frame.
5. Ensure that there are no objects preventing the frame from moving freely within the height
adjustment range.
When these tests have been carried out successfully, Ropox Support Washbasin is ready for use.

9. Safety in use
➢Ropox Support Washbasin must only be adjusted in height by persons who have read and
understood these instructions.
➢Some models of Ropox Support Washbasin are height-adjustable and must not be used as
a lifting table or person lifter.
➢Always use the washbasin in a manner excluding the risk of damage to persons or
property. The person operating the washbasin is responsible for avoiding damage or injury.
➢If the washbasin is used in publicly accessible locations where children or persons with
reduced observation capacity may get near it, the person operating the washbasin must
pay attention to those present in order to prevent dangerous situations.
➢Make sure that there is free space above and below the washbasin to allow height
adjustment.
➢Do not overload Ropox Support Washbasin and make sure that the load distribution is
correct.
➢Do not operate the washbasin in case of defects or damage.
➢Modifications, which may influence the performance or design of Ropox Support
Washbasin, are not allowed.
➢Installation, service and repairs must be carried out by competent personnel.
➢During inspection, service or repairs any load must be removed from Ropox Support
Washbasin.
